Transaction 8059f7579b36b77a289cc01ed1ae0c4b12130cf7e110c550767a19459a24ec28

1 Input
2 Outputs
  • 8059f7579b36b77a289cc01ed1ae0c4b12130cf7e110c550767a19459a24ec28:0
  • value  940255
    address  126Tyn2ijhvnfJs6nx6Vuyvi2CW5BgCWFQ
  • 8059f7579b36b77a289cc01ed1ae0c4b12130cf7e110c550767a19459a24ec28:1
  • value  1156
    address  17CYaAYpwstNCYp5VCaB9E6ZKXGCymh71o